iTextSharp.text.pdf.PdfAppearance.CreateAppearance C# (CSharp) Method

CreateAppearance() static private method

static private CreateAppearance ( PdfWriter writer, float width, float height, PdfName forcedName ) : PdfAppearance
writer PdfWriter
width float
height float
forcedName PdfName
return PdfAppearance
        internal static PdfAppearance CreateAppearance(PdfWriter writer, float width, float height, PdfName forcedName)
        {
            PdfAppearance template = new PdfAppearance(writer);
            template.Width = width;
            template.Height = height;
            writer.AddDirectTemplateSimple(template, forcedName);
            return template;
        }

Same methods

PdfAppearance::CreateAppearance ( PdfWriter writer, float width, float height ) : PdfAppearance

Usage Example

示例#1
0
        public void DrawButton(PdfFormField button, string caption, BaseFont font, float fontSize, float llx, float lly, float urx, float ury)
        {
            PdfAppearance pa = PdfAppearance.CreateAppearance(writer, urx - llx, ury - lly);

            pa.DrawButton(0f, 0f, urx - llx, ury - lly, caption, font, fontSize);
            button.SetAppearance(PdfAnnotation.APPEARANCE_NORMAL, pa);
        }
All Usage Examples Of iTextSharp.text.pdf.PdfAppearance::CreateAppearance